Output 324e8a6c0e736e49d33caa5ca34a2701b4dbae163ce71b7ec31c1081f38d2987:1

value
675966
script pubkey
OP_0 OP_PUSHBYTES_20 bc4042f492d02b765f2d02f213659fe2bc94d176
address
ltc1qh3qy9ayj6q4hvhedqtepxevlu27ff5tkceehlw
transaction
324e8a6c0e736e49d33caa5ca34a2701b4dbae163ce71b7ec31c1081f38d2987
spent
true